THE ROLE OF CULTURAL AND LINGUISTIC FACTORS IN THE EDUCATIONAL PROCESS: THE INFLUENCE OF CULTURAL AND LINGUISTIC FACTORS ON THE EDUCATIONAL PROCESS

Abstract
This article explores the impact of cultural and linguistic factors on the educational process. In the context of globalization, it analyzes how cultural diversity and multilingualism affect students' academic success and personal development. The significance of students' native language, cultural experiences, and teachers' teaching methods is emphasized.
